Typical Format and Schedule

A standard Social Impact Branding engagement runs 6–8 weeks, divided into three progressive phases. Each phase builds on the last—moving from strategy to storytelling to activation—so that your brand reflects your values and mobilizes your audience.

01
Purpose & Impact Strategy
Week 1–2: Clarify mission, map social/environmental contributions, and define brand pillars that reflect your values and audience expectations.
02
Messaging & Design Integration
Week 3–5: Develop messaging frameworks, refine tone, and align visual identity with impact narrative. Prepare assets for reports, campaigns, and digital platforms.
03
Activation & Engagement Planning
Week 6–8: Finalize content strategy, stakeholder engagement plans, and campaign calendar. Deliver a branded impact toolkit for ongoing visibility and credibility.
